随着互联网的快速发展,图片站已经成为人们获取图片资源的重要渠道。而JSP(Java Server Pages)作为一种流行的服务器端技术,被广泛应用于图片站的开发中。本文将为您详细介绍一个JSP图片站的源码实例,帮助您快速搭建属于自己的个性化图片展示平台。
一、项目背景

在这个信息爆炸的时代,人们越来越注重个性化。图片站作为展示个人品味和兴趣的平台,越来越受到用户的喜爱。为了满足用户对个性化图片站的需求,本文将为您提供一个基于JSP的图片站源码实例。
二、技术选型
1. 前端技术:HTML、CSS、JavaScript
2. 后端技术:JSP、Servlet、JavaBean
3. 数据库:MySQL
4. 服务器:Tomcat
三、系统功能
1. 用户注册与登录:用户可以注册账号,登录后进行图片上传、浏览、评论等操作。
2. 图片上传:用户可以上传自己的图片,并设置图片标题、描述等信息。
3. 图片浏览:用户可以浏览其他用户上传的图片,查看图片详情。
4. 图片评论:用户可以对图片进行评论,与其他用户互动。
5. 图片搜索:用户可以通过关键词搜索图片。
6. 个人中心:用户可以查看自己的上传记录、评论记录等。
四、系统架构
以下是该图片站的系统架构图:
```
+------------------+ +------------------+ +------------------+
| | | | | |
| 前端(HTML/CSS) | ----> | 后端(JSP/Servlet)| ----> | 数据库(MySQL) |
| | | | | |
+------------------+ +------------------+ +------------------+
```
五、源码实例
以下是一个简单的图片上传功能实现:
1. HTML页面(upload.jsp)
```html






